[Severity: High]
This isn't a bug introduced by this patch, but does this code leak the
dynamically allocated output_fmts array when no formats match?

If a display mode has a very high pixel clock, dw_dp_bandwidth_ok() might 
return false for all formats, leaving j as 0. The function then sets 
*num_output_fmts = 0 and returns the allocated output_fmts array.

In the DRM core, if drm_atomic_bridge_chain_select_bus_fmts() receives 0 in
num_out_bus_fmts, it immediately returns -ENOTSUPP without calling kfree() 
on the returned pointer. Since this can be repeatedly triggered via the 
atomic test ioctl by a process with DRM Master privileges, could this be 
exploited to exhaust memory?
